Output 135344221a6c3aa664a279ba67ca0d23ce4cb6d564120c016f02ee578f4124d6:117

value
98022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 367531d76aeceef365ac3a6e7740da66552d84ff OP_EQUAL
address
36exojSr5ZQKSVBshBLakK8hyo87guQyD6
transaction
135344221a6c3aa664a279ba67ca0d23ce4cb6d564120c016f02ee578f4124d6
confirmations
315046
spent
true